Output 66b23f68cc2811c239a2b9915498cafe5d59b015ecf20bb20ed56cad8b8e27f3:0

value
55293
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da476cff802b563d80d8f2b3aacdcb456ec55d85 OP_EQUAL
address
3MbAo7UqZXuQJVWyTbB6YewjjGpUcGGewA
transaction
66b23f68cc2811c239a2b9915498cafe5d59b015ecf20bb20ed56cad8b8e27f3
spent
true